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 33,800 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2022 BMW X3 in 2022 was $48,835.
The average price for used 2022 BMW X3 nowadays in 2024 is $36,963 which is 76%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 10,418 miles.

Price vs Mileage
The graph below shows how mileage affects the price for 2022 BMW X3. This data was calculated using sales records from BADVIN database.
The table below shows average price for used 2022 BMW X3 by mileage and number of sales.
You can scroll the table horizontally to see all columns.
Mileage | Average Price | Sample Size |
---|---|---|
0 mi | $43,998 | 19 sales |
5,000 mi | $43,669 | 154 sales |
10,000 mi | $41,999 | 428 sales |
15,000 mi | $40,981 | 679 sales |
20,000 mi | $39,688 | 687 sales |
25,000 mi | $38,000 | 603 sales |
